Rang up H2 after a boiler went on the blink during the cold last week. As you can imagine i was not the only person having problems with a boiler so was told that it was unlikely that they could get an engineer out to me that day. i must have sounded disappointed because the very helpful women at the end of the line proceeded to ask me a few questions regarding the problem, i explained that i wss getting no hot water. She asked if i was in a ground floor flat, i said yes, she then asked me if the boiler was making a gurgling sound. i said yes. She then advised that the condensate pipe was probably frozen, all i needed to do was use warm water on the pipe outside. She then suggested a website to show me what to do. Problem solved, no cost to me and a very happy customer. So a big thank you to H2 to helping me out at no cost! Simon

Unfortunately, the whole of London is suffering extreme low temperatures and snow this week and our phone lines are blocked up this morning with people calling in with frozen condense pipes, several have good lagging on their pipes and they are still frozen. Condense pipes are the narrow plastic pipes coming from the boiler to the nearest drain and if there is a long run on the exterior of the property they should be properly lagged. If the lagging is worn or no longer in place it will not be able to provide protection against this weather and the boiler will lock out. Even with protection though we are still finding these pipes are freezing today.
